OPINION
LACAGNINA, Judge.
The City of Tucson appeals from a condemnation judgment for damages in favor of a billboard owner in the amount of $67,200 plus $20,000 attorneys' fees, as the value of two billboards removed from land acquired by the city in furtherance of a roadway project.
